| Academy SJW (St John's Wood School) was founded in 1952 by Jimmy Shorrocks. Jimmy was a Lancashire lad - born in Blackpool in the north of England, where his family owned a seaside hotel - but he was educated in Belgium. Jimmy felt that a knowledge of the culture and languages of other countries was essential to the promotion of peace and understanding in the modern world. For this reason, he decided to open SJW. Jimmy managed SJW School until his retirement in 1989. He died in July 1994. Jimmy's widow Erika, who is from Hamburg in Germany, is still very much involved with the school. SJW School is accredited by the British Council, and is a member of English UK. St John's Wood School is located in Boundary Road, St John's Wood, London - not far from Regent's Park and the world-famous Abbey Road recording studios. St John's Wood is a pleasant, residential area, with tree-lined streets and elegant edwardian houses, but Boundary Road contains lots of shops, restaurants and pubs. SJW School is now run by principal Pete Bulmer, who joined SJW in 1983, and his wife Trini Palomar. Trini, who has the RSA Welfare Officers Certificate, controls all elements of student enrolment and welfare. Like Jimmy, Pete comes from Lancashire and is a fervent supporter of Manchester City Football club. Director of Studies is Emma Rodrigues. Emma has been at SJW School for almost ten years, and has a Master's degree in English Language Teaching. |
